What the vulnerability does
01Description
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ability in Brainstorm Force US LLC CartFlows Pro allows Cross Site Request Forgery.This issue affects CartFlows Pro: from n/a through 1.11.12.

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ms
CartFlows Pro versions up to 1.11.12 contain a cross-site request forgery (CSRF) vulnerability that allows attackers to perform unwanted actions on behalf of site visitors. An attacker can craft a malicious link or page that, when visited by a logged-in user, triggers unintended changes to the site. The vulnerability requires user interaction and does not expose sensitive data, but can modify site settings or data.
What an attacker can do
Trick a site visitor into performing unwanted actions, such as changing settings or creating data, without their knowledge.
Potential impact on your site
Site settings or data could be altered by attackers exploiting your users' active sessions.
Conditions required to exploit
Victim must visit a malicious link or page while logged into the WordPress site.
